Window and Door Repairs: A Comprehensive Guide
Windows and doors are necessary parts of any structure, providing functionality and looks while adding to energy performance and security. Over time, wear and tear can lead to a variety of issues, making prompt repairs essential for maintaining the integrity of these fixtures. This short article explores typical problems connected to window and door repairs, the importance of prompt intervention, repair methods, costs involved, and tips for preventative maintenance.

Typical Problems with Windows and Doors
Windows and doors can experience a variety of concerns in time. Understanding these typical problems can assist homeowners take prompt action, improving both the durability and efficiency of their fixtures.
Typical Issues Encountered
- Drafts: Poor insulation can enable cold air in and warm air out, resulting in increased energy costs.
- Trouble in Operation: Windows and doors may become stuck or challenging to open due to swelling from humidity or other factors.

- Squeaky Hinges: Doors typically experience squeaks due to worn-out hinges or lack of lubrication.
- Broken Glass: External elements such as hail or flying debris can lead to split or broken glass panes.
- Rotting Frames: Wooden frames can rot due to prolonged exposure to wetness.
- Misalignment: Doors may become misaligned, causing gaps that allow pests or wetness to go into.
- Condensation: Moisture in between glass panes suggests an unsuccessful seal, impacting insulation and clarity.

Importance of Timely Repairs
Addressing window and door concerns promptly is important for several reasons:
- Energy Efficiency: Drafts can significantly increase cooling and heating costs. Repairing damaged seals or frames can cause immediate savings.
- Security and Security: Broken windows or misaligned doors compromise the security of a home, making it susceptible to burglaries.
- Visual Appeal: Damaged windows and doors can interfere with the general appearance of a home. Timely repairs maintain curb appeal and residential or commercial property value.
- Preventer of Further Damage: Small concerns can intensify into bigger, more costly repairs if not resolved immediately.
Repair Methods
Based on the specific problem, there are numerous repair approaches that house owners can employ. Here are some effective alternatives:
DIY vs. Professional Help
Do It Yourself Repair Techniques:
- Weatherstripping: If drafts are an issue, property owners can just change weatherstripping.
- Lubricate Hinges: Regular lubrication can remove squeaks and improve the function of doors and windows.
- Glass Replacement Kits: For broken glass, many hardware stores offer DIY glass replacement sets.

Typical Repair Techniques
- Frame Replacement: In cases of serious rot or damage, changing a frame might be needed.
- Glass Replacement: Replacing just the glass in a multi-pane window can prove more economical than replacing the entire window.
- Sill Repair: Repairing or changing the sill can help fix issues of rot and avoid water damage.
- Weather Tightening: This includes changing weather condition removing and fixing gaps to enhance insulation.

Preventative Maintenance Tips
To increase the lifespan of doors and windows, routine maintenance is crucial. Here are some proactive steps property owners can take:
- Inspect Regularly: Look for indications of wear, damage, or drafts a minimum of twice a year.
- Tidy Glass and Frames: Keeping doors and windows clean avoids buildup of dirt that can cause deterioration.
- Conduct Routine Lubrication: Regularly lubricate hinges to make sure smooth operation.
- Examine Seals: Inspect and replace weather condition removing and seals as needed.
- Look for Rot: Look for signs of rot, particularly in wood frames, and address issues early.
